POSITION SCOPE AND ORGANIZATIONAL IMPACT
Moss Solar Project Engineers work in concert with the Project Manager and project team to drive and coordinate the various processes of building utility scale solar projects. They assist Project Managers with the planning and daily execution of the construction project. They are responsible for tracking all submittals and delivery of materials and the coordination of the contract documents to avoid potential conflict.
ESSENTIAL JOB D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
Participates in pre-construction activities by engaging in the following:
Establishes document control procedures
Performs quantity takeoffs
Conducts site investigation
Participates in value engineering
Participates in constructability review
Initiates Prolog setup
Monitors pre-construction schedules
Assists with subcontractor & vendor solicitation
Assists with development of QC plan
Assists with scope of work and bid package development
Documents pre-construction meetings
Initiates permit process
Assists with budget presentations
Coordinates construction of mock ups
Reviews condo risk mitigation
Coordinates project start-up by engaging in the following:
Reviews owner contract
Assists with development of startup checklist and site utilization plan
Coordinates mobilization
Assists with subcontractor & vendor selection
Identifies critical issues & milestones
Finalizes Prolog set up
Participates in development of construction schedule
Participates in subcontractor project orientation
Expedites materials by engaging in the following:
Develops submittal log
Establishes fabrication & delivery schedule
Confirms delivery of materials
Conducts submittal/SD review process
Reviews coordination drawings
Monitors materials stored off site
Coordinates owner furnished materials
Verifies fabrication status
Coordinates construction activities by engaging in the following:
Strategizes with Superintendent
Conducts subcontractor pre-construction meetings
Maintains activity tracking logs
Participates in schedule updates
Conducts quality control inspections
Verifies field installations
Ensures compliance with safety procedures and policies
Coordinates storage of delivered materials
Participates in daily superintendent meetings
Participates in jobsite meetings
Maintains material expediting log
Participates in project team visits
Coordinates activities with user groups
Assists with agency inspections
Facilitates project administration by engaging in the following:
Expedites subcontractor and vendor agreements
Assists with subcontractor and vendor insurance and bond agreements
Prepares meeting agendas and minutes
Assists with managing check-hold list
Maintains jobsite files
Processes progress photos
Assists with preparation of project status reports
Coordinates activities with project staff
Maintains Prolog
Generates correspondence
Administers RFI process
Ensures compliance with company policies and procedures
Tracks project costs by engaging in the following:
Processes subcontractor and vendor pay requests
Assists with tracking owner payments
Tracks subcontractor back charges
Updates labor cost reports
Manages change order process by engaging in the following:
Creates change requests
Reviews scope changes
Determines schedule impacts
Issues owner notification
Expedites subcontractor and vendor pricing
Prepares cost proposal
Negotiates proposal costs
Manages project closeout by engaging in the following:
Prepares closeout log
Participates in punch list process
Coordinates and documents owner training
Commissions building systems
Prepares O & M manuals and warranties
Compile As-Built Drawings
Coordinates transfer of attic stock
Complete subcontractor and vendor closeout
Demobilizes site
